Rpc evm metamask github. Deploy Solidity contracts using Remix.
Rpc evm metamask github Dec 25, 2020 · MetaMask - RPC Error: execution reverted {code: -32000, message: "execution reverted"} Nothing has changed in the code, only the addresses of contracts with the same code as the original contracts. Importing assets into the MetaMask wallet. Feb 18, 2022 · Add an RPC EVM Supported Network to Metamask. I am developing in ropsten. 0. Establishing a connection between the MetaMask wallet and the Optimistic EVM Rollup chain. , the address of the contract implementing the logic, and information about the detected proxy type. js at Contribute to movementlabsxyz/evm-rpc development by creating an account on GitHub. Implement partial Ethereum RPC methods to interact with Solidity contracts using MetaMask and Remix. Intended to replace provider-engine Resources The EOS EVM Node consumes Antelope (EOS) blocks from a Leap node via state history (SHiP) endpoint and builds the virtual EVM blockchain in a deterministic way. Subnet EVM is the Virtual Machine (VM) that defines eosio. Oct 17, 2019 · To Reproduce I'm not 100% sure what the precise cause of this bug is, but there exists a combination of 1) Solidity code 2) Ganache running locally 3) MetaMask v7. Simply drag one of the async write nodes into a Blueprint graph and fill out the input parameters utilizing Unreal's type system. Each user is authenticated using MetaMask. Clients can also push Ethereum compatible transactions (aka EVM transactions) to the EOS blockchain, via proxy and Transaction Wrapper (TX-Wrapper), which encapsulates EVM transactions into Antelope transactions. Sep 17, 2024 · Toggle off your existing metamask installation; Drag and drop the downloaded zip file onto the chrome://extensions page; Open this metamask install, onboard, and test the functionality; Once you have completed testing, remove the metamask install, toggle on your other metamask install, and toggle off "developer mode" Metamask (extension + mobile version) The next strange thing I bumped with was the fact that: OKX Wallet works perfect ; Coinbase Wallet had the same issue as Metamask - permanent pending state ⌛; This helps understand that RPC & EVM works correctly, so problems on the vendors' side 🤔. xml and even the android manifest XML file. Contribute to Terranova-EVM/terranova-rpc development by creating an account on GitHub. EOS EVM is a compatibility layer deployed on top of the EOS blockchain which implements the Ethereum Virtual Machine (EVM). There are three options available to establish a connection to Hedera Networks: Hashio; Arkhia; Hedera JSON RPC Relay; Follow the guide how to connect to Hedera Networks over RPC to connect using Arkhia or a local version of the Hedera JSON RPC Relay. Find the best RPC for both Mainnet and Testnet to connect to the correct chain. TD;LR: EVM-compatible chains private keys are ECDSA which Substrate supports it as well; The difference is how calculate address We can get the public address, and calculate ETH address and Substrate address which 1:1 mapping Sep 27, 2024 · GitHub is where people build software. Metamask's policies therefore will accept your RPC as cleartext HTTP:// url since it is on the localhost and you're using Metamask Desktop in-browser on the node machine. Oct 9, 2023 · There's a whole rabbit hole here for you if you are interested! m/44'/60' is what Ethereum used and within the Ethereum ecosystem there started to be a trend of other chains that are EVM compliant also using the same derivation path, so accounts that worked on Ethereum could also work on Polygon, BSC, etc. Detect proxy contracts and their target addresses using an EIP-1193 compatible JSON-RPC request function This package offers a utility function for checking if a smart contract at a given address implements one of the known proxy patterns. A list of EVM-based chains that allows you to add chains to Metamask or other of your favorite Web3 wallet. Subnet EVM is the Virtual Machine (VM) that defines Terranova operator client. Part of this includes defining the genesis allocation (setting the starting balances for whatever addresses you want). GitHub Gist: instantly share code, notes, and snippets. When building developing your own blockchain using subnet-evm, you may want to analyze how your fee paramterization behaves and/or how many resources your VM uses under different load patterns. Save the Network: Click "Save" to add the Hyperliquid EVM testnet to your wallet. Smart contracts can be deployed using your Ethereum tooling of choice, including Hardhat, Truffle, Foundry, Remix, and others. Similar to ETH layer2 OP/Starknet, ETH is used as the gas fee of Layer2. 5] Handle transfers from reserved address in the same way as other places; EOS EVM RPC processed transactions involving a transfer from a reserved address differently than the other components which could lead to several trace functions to fail. When integrating all available modules you will get a permissionless EVM-enabled blockchain that exposes JSON-RPC endpoints for connectivity with all EVM tooling like wallets (MetaMask, Rabby, and others) or block explorers (Blockscout and others). More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. To access Beam, you need to add the network’s network configuration in your desired third-party wallet such as MetaMask. Reload to refresh your session. This is the main repository of the EOS EVM project. 1) Open MetaMask wallet, click on three dots at the right side and click on Expand view. Sign transactions and queries to test your Hedera-powered application. You switched accounts on another tab or window. MetaMask can access many more networks than just Ethereum mainnet: you can add any EVM-compatible network directly within your wallet and browse Snaps for additional non-EVM interoperability. 0. To connect your EVM subnet to MetaMask, follow these steps: Obtain RPC URL: After deploying your subnet, you'll receive an RPC URL. GitHub is where people build software. Compatible and tested with MetaMask, but should work with any Web3 wallet that lets you add a custom network (RPC URL). evmOS’ modules come out of the box with defaults that will get you up and running instantly. . EOS EVM. I will now close this issue. Saved searches Use saved searches to filter your results more quickly As an EVM-compatible chain, you can connect to Beam Network using any Ethereum wallet. Use the information to connect your wallets and Web3 middleware providers to the appropriate Chain ID and Network ID. Solution Oct 22, 2020 · Users have been unable to use MetaMask to interact with EVM chains that don't support eth_chainId during the ~10 months since this issue was created, and we have no plans to change this in the future. " Add Network Details: Enter the official RPC URL and Chain ID, which can be found in Hyperliquid's documentation. For a detailed walkthrough, refer to our guide. With increased accessibility into both the largest DeFi ecosystem and NFT marketplaces, this will open the door for further dApp exposure and uniquely position Cosmos alongside Ethereum as a driving force for Subnet EVM. Oct 12, 2023 · Saved searches Use saved searches to filter your results more quickly This project contains multiple pieces to create a functional (although not production ready) ERC20 blockchain bridge between two EVM-compatible chains. This DApp utilizes Hashio to connect to Hedera Testnet over RPC. Add a Hedera network to Metamask using the Hashio implementation of the JSON-RPC Relay. 🐕💫. chainlist chainid evm-blockchain blockchain-list EVM: Fully compatible with EVM ecology, wallets such as metamask, development frameworks such as truffle/hardhat, and solidity programming language. Aug 22, 2024 · EOS EVM Node and RPC Handle transfers to reserved addresses consistently in EOS EVM RPC PRs [0. Avalanche is a network composed of multiple blockchains. May 30, 2021 · MetaMask - RPC Error: MetaMask Tx Signature: User denied transaction signature. Jun 20, 2023 · The Cosmos Snap for MetaMask will also reduce the barriers to entry for collaboration between Akash-native and EVM-native projects. It leverages Material UI and JavaScript, providing support for HashPack, Blade, and MetaMask wallets. evm-mock-rpc: Mock Ethereum RPC server to enable interoperability with Metamask, Remix, etc. Ethereum middleware for composing an Ethereum provider using json-rpc-engine. This tutorial will guide you in adding a non-EVM (Ethereum Virtual Machine) chain to MetaMask using Snaps. The initialism RPC stands for remote procedure call, a set of protocols that allow a client (such as MetaMask) to interact with a blockchain. It is the entry point into the Electroneum-SC network (main-, test- or private net), capable of running as a full node (default), archive node (retaining all historical state) or a light node (retrieving data live). You signed out in another tab or window. There is a second page (request. Etherscan: Configures the Etherscan API for verifying contracts on the XRPL EVM Sidechain. The url points to the RPC endpoint of the XRPL EVM Sidechain, and the private key for deployment is retrieved from environment variables (DEV_PRIVATE_KEY). Each blockchain is an instance of a Virtual Machine (VM), much like an object in an object-oriented language is an instance of a class. It returns a promise that resolves to result object with the proxy target address, i. It uses a wallet as an escrow and leverages the events triggered by the ERC20 tokens to burn and mint tokens on each side of the bridge Node. This repo is intended to be used alongside the tutorial: Develop a Hedera DApp with MetaMask Building smart contracts for the Canto EVM is the same as doing so for Ethereum or any other EVM-compatible chain, with the only difference being the network itself. unity3d polygon web3 evm metamask nft dapps binance truffle certificate-transparency rpc-server mnemonic web3js This is a throwaway fork of subnet-evm for debugging purposes - ava-labs/subnet-evm-test Kakarot RPC fits in the three-part architecture of the Kakarot zkEVM rollup (Kakarot EVM Cairo Programs, Kakarot RPC, Kakarot Indexer). Each NFT on click leads to the unique page dedicated to the details of the NFT, like creator, image, and pricing. Simulate a transaction on the current state of the Ethereum mainnet or any other EVM based network and view the outcomes. detect-evm-proxy. Perform contract read and write operations. By implementing a sharding model, Shardeum ensures faster processing times and lower transaction costs without compromising security or decentralization. CryptoPunk-NFTMarketplace lets users buy NFTs provided on the Dapp. Add Network to MetaMask: Open MetaMask and go to Settings > Networks > Add Network. Networks: Defines a network configuration for XRPL_EVM_Sidechain_Devnet. tests: full Ethereum/EOS Nov 14, 2023 · Contribute to shaokun11/move-evm-rpc-awm development by creating an account on GitHub. You can always import or generate new eth accounts as well: You signed in with another tab or window. Contribute to EOS-Nation/eos-evm development by creating an account on GitHub. Snaps in MetaMask Stable and Where We Go From Here by Dan Finlay; Decentralizing the Wallet Experience with Snaps by Christian Montoya; MetaMask Snaps Launch with Hardened JavaScript Under the Hood by Agoric; Podcasts and Interviews: MetaMask Snaps Public Launch [12 mins] What is MetaMask Snaps? Main Functions and Features Explained [53 mins] Avalanche is a network composed of multiple blockchains. ChainList is a list of RPCs for EVM (Ethereum Virtual Machine) networks. That is, the VM defines the behavior of the blockchain. Jan 7, 2010 · When creating an instance of the subnet-evm, you will need to define the genesis state of the new chain. Deploy Solidity contracts using Remix. Adding EVM-compatible chains in MetaMask is as easy as making an RPC call to wallet_addEthereumChain . 3 where a contract function invo Release Date: 10/01/19. html) that allows making requests directly to the provider using query parameters. The EOS EVM RPC will talk with the EOS EVM node, and provide read-only Ethereum compatible RPC services for clients (such as MetaMask). BTC native gas: Use native BTC as the gas fee for EVM. The chain we'll be exploring? Dogecoin. Enter the RPC URL, Chain ID, and other details. To get started, simply configure your environment to :globe_with_meridians: :electric_plug: The MetaMask browser extension enables browsing Ethereum blockchain enabled websites - Releases · MetaMask/metamask-extension Frontier provides a compatibility layer of EVM, so that you can run any Ethereum dapps on Polkadot, unmodified. Jan 26, 2024 · EVM at Permissionless. It is the implementation of the Ethereum JSON-RPC specification made to interact with Kakarot zkEVM in a fully Ethereum-compatible way. Nov 7, 2022 · Since you are using a private chain, per MetaMask's HTTPS policy listed in _react_native_config. Bytecode-verifier integrated; React-eth library integrated to interact with verified contracts; Flow transaction direction represented with icons :globe_with_meridians: :electric_plug: The MetaMask browser extension enables browsing Ethereum blockchain enabled websites - Releases · MetaMask/metamask-extension Transfer Hedera tokens with ease using this DApp built on the Create React App Hedera DApp template. evm: all headerfiles; external: external libraries; eos-evm-js: Full JS SDK for deploying both EVM and Ethereum accounts, contracts, fetching state, etc. Using Frontier, you get access to all the Ethereum RPC APIs you are already familiar with, and therefore you can continue to develop your dapps in your favourite Ethereum developer tools. evm: contains all contract code src: all sourcefiles; include/eosio. This will open MetaMask wallet in full screen 2) Click on the round image present at the top right corner of the window and click on Settings . The function requires an EIP-1193 compatible request function that it uses to make JSON-RPC requests to run a set of checks against the given address. Initiating a local Avail + Optimistic EVM Rollup development network. 5 days ago · Open MetaMask: Access your wallet, go to "Settings," and click on "Networks. Deploying and minting ERC20 tokens and NFT tokens. Through its integration with web2 game stores, in game overlay, and MetaMask, HyperPlay makes this experience seemless for gamers. - webThre The main page of the test dapp includes a simple UI featuring buttons for common dapp interactions. Call with EVM runtime on Movement. In the context of 'non-EVM chains', we are referring to blockchain networks that Jan 25, 2024 · Shardeum is an innovative EVM-compliant blockchain platform that leverages dynamic state sharding to achieve unprecedented scalability. Have you ever sent funds or interacted with a DApp / smart The above will output the hex-encoded ethereum private key that can be directly imported to Metamask or another EVM-supporting wallet. Uncaught (in promise) Error: Transaction has been reverted by the EVM: We are building dungeon crawler on the matic mumbai tesnet. e. 9 Milestones:. Collection of scripts and instructions to run EVM on a substrate network - gztensor/evm-demo You signed in with another tab or window. 2. Command Description; etn-sc: Our main Electroneum Smart Chain CLI client. tzo ggisf gxgwxu zri wkw abbl krmes ulgrjbbf lszr tpad